Abstract :
This paper presents a method of optical detection of wet road surfaces by measuring the intensity of infrared radiation reflected from the road. Dry surface reflects infrared radiation with a wavelength of 850 nm differently than wet surface. Research shows that it is possible to differentiate between the dry and wet surfaces using infrared light.
